Transaction 3fd21f37164c1f3bc24b147707c56ef42fae5fe1fdc21fabc0efa45f67324489
1 Input
2 Outputs
- 3fd21f37164c1f3bc24b147707c56ef42fae5fe1fdc21fabc0efa45f67324489:0
- 3fd21f37164c1f3bc24b147707c56ef42fae5fe1fdc21fabc0efa45f67324489:1
value 6457595
address 18dFh6t5XTX4bU5MBUeV3mwXstp5DXYTdY
value 41568310
address 1LLzAPbCmuqz71n5vopdqjZyM29brZk5fP